What is a primary benefit of using API management platforms?

Explanation:
Using API management platforms provides a significant advantage in scaling, monitoring, and securing APIs, which are critical aspects of an efficient API ecosystem. These platforms are designed to handle various operational tasks, allowing developers to focus on building and enhancing their applications rather than managing the intricacies of API functionality. One primary benefit is the ability to monitor API performance and health. This includes tracking usage patterns, identifying bottlenecks, and analyzing response times, which contribute to improving the overall user experience and ensuring optimal API performance. Additionally, security features such as authentication, authorization, and traffic management are vital for protecting sensitive data and preventing unauthorized access. Scalability is another crucial aspect of API management. As the demand for an API grows, management platforms can facilitate the necessary adjustments to accommodate increasing traffic, ensuring that applications remain responsive and robust. Overall, these combined features empower organizations to maintain high-quality API services, ultimately enhancing their digital offerings and driving business success.
